Human arousal is fundamentally managed by the autonomic nervous system, which is split into two clear tracks. Arousal represents a direct shift away from homeostatic resting states into highly focused physical output. Biological Subsystem Role in Arousal Physical Manifestation Drives the "fight-or-flight" response Elevated heart rate, pupil dilation, focused attention Parasympathetic System Manages "rest-and-digest" feedback Lower blood pressure, metabolic stabilization 2.
